Photograph of Faculty Council, ca. 1935

Faculty_council_1935.jpg
The Faculty Council at North Carolina State was established in 1923 and served as an advisory board for the College President. In 1936, the Faculty Council was involved in investigating the controversy over the football program at NC State.
